Next-Generation Toyota Tamaraw Demonstrates Versatility Across Business, Creative, and Community Events

Since its introduction in 2024, the Next Generation Toyota Tamaraw has continued to demonstrate its versatility as a highly configurable vehicle designed to adapt to the diverse needs of businesses and individuals. From passenger and cargo transport to refrigerated logistics, construction, food and beverage operations, and specialized mobile businesses, the Tamaraw can be customized for a wide range of applications. Backed by Toyota’s proven Quality, Durability, and Reliability (QDR) and trusted aftersales service, the Tamaraw continues to position itself as a dependable partner for everyday business operations and entrepreneurial pursuits.

Toyota will showcase the Tamaraw’s many possibilities across four events in Metro Manila and Cebu from September 9 to 13. At the Asia Food Expo (AFEX) 2026 at the World Trade Center from September 9 to 12, visitors can see four configurations—the Tamaraw Utility Van, GL Dropside, Wing Van, and Refrigerator Van—highlighting its potential for food processing, distribution, and logistics. At PHILBEX Cebu 2026 at the IEC Convention Center Cebu from September 10 to 13, the GL Dropside will demonstrate its capabilities as a workhorse for the building and construction industry, with guests also given an opportunity to experience the Tamaraw through test drives.

Beyond traditional business applications, the Tamaraw will take on more creative and specialized roles at the PURVEYR Fair 2026 and Die Cast Car Collectors of the Philippines (DCPH) Grandparents Day Pit Stop from September 12 to 13. At PURVEYR Fair at the World Trade Center Tent, a GL Dropside will be transformed into a DJ booth, while another will serve as a pop-up flower store, demonstrating how its open rear section can be adapted into unique mobile spaces. A Tamaraw Food Truck will also be deployed in support of Waves For Water, showcasing how the vehicle can support both business and advocacy. Meanwhile, DCPH Grandparents Day Pit Stop at Cash & Carry Makati will feature a GL Dropside, giving the Philippine diecast community an opportunity to appreciate the Tamaraw’s modular design and potential for artistic expression and leisure.
